"The Columbus Monument (Mirador de Colom) in Barcelona is a landmark that truly stands out, both for its impressive scale and its rich historical significance. Built in 1888 for the Universal Exposition, the monument honors Christopher Columbus, who famously reported his discovery of the New World to Queen Isabella and King Ferdinand in Barcelona. Rising 60 meters above the city, it has become one of the most iconic symbols along La Rambla.

"The Christopher Columbus Monument in Barcelona is a grand memorial located at the lower end of La Rambla, overlooking the old harbor. It was built in 1888 for the World Exhibition to honor Columbus, who is believed to have presented the results of his first voyage to the Americas to Queen Isabella and King Ferdinand in Barcelona. Visitors can ascend to the top of the column via an internal elevator to enjoy panoramic views of the city and the harbor.
• Location: Situated at Portal de la Pau Square, where La Rambla meets Passeig de Colom.
• Purpose: Constructed as part of Barcelona’s coastal improvement works for the 1888 World Exhibition.
• Design:
• The column stands 60 meters high.
• It features Barcelona’s first hydraulic elevator, taking visitors to the upper viewing platform.
• At the top stands a statue of Columbus pointing toward the Americas, with the word “Tierra” (“Land”) inscribed on its base."

🚇 🗺️ Getting There

The Columbus Monument is easily accessible via public transport. The nearest metro stations are Drassanes (L3 Green Line) and Barceloneta (L4 Yellow Line). From either station, it's a short walk. Many visitors also arrive by bus or even by ferry, as it's located at the end of La Rambla, near the port. TikTok+1

Yes, the Columbus Monument is very walkable from many central attractions. It's at the foot of La Rambla, close to the Gothic Quarter and the waterfront. If you're exploring the Gothic Quarter or the port area, you can easily incorporate a visit. TikTok

From Barcelona Airport (BCN), the most convenient way to reach the city center, and thus the Columbus Monument, is by the Aerobus. Alternatively, you can take a taxi or the R2 Nord train to Passeig de Gràcia and then transfer to the metro. TikTok

Driving directly to the monument can be challenging due to limited parking and pedestrian zones. It's generally recommended to use public transportation or park in a nearby public parking garage and walk. TikTok
